When Don Devlin meets Delanie Driscoll on a local hiking trail, neither expects the events to happen that would involve them far more deeply in one another's life. Kidnapped and then abandoned, Don is injured trying to protect Delanie. A seven day trek back to civilization draws the couple in a decision that neither were ready to make.
Surprising their friends and family when they marry, Don and Devlin strive to make sense of the adventure that they are embarking on. When Don's home is destroyed by a bomb, they begin to realize just how desperate someone is to get to one of them.
With the help of Don's family, their friends, and Don's security team, their investigation reveals just how devious and dire is the reason for the assault and continued harassment of the couple.
Falling in love with one another, Don and Delanie are determined to protect one another. Their love and trust for the Heavenly Father is what gets them through the danger that they face.
